2023-2024
118th Congress

(Introduced)
A bill to prohibit Federal employees and contractors from directing online platforms to censor any speech that is protected by the First Amendment to the Constitution of the United States, and for other purposes.
[SB2425 2023 Detail][SB2425 2023 Text][SB2425 2023 Comments]
2023-07-20
Read twice and referred to the Committee on Homeland Security and Governmental Affairs.
